Established by the Illinois state legislature in 1895, the Chicago Teachers' Pension Fund (CTPF) manages over 94,000 members' assets and administers benefits totaling more than $1.6 billion annually. For over 125 years, CTPF has been committed to the financial security of teachers, principals, and administrators who serve or have served, the Chicago Public/Charter/Contract Schools. As the oldest public pension fund in Illinois, CTPF works to improve and safeguard members’ retirement and health benefits.

The Illinois Credit Union League is the primary trade association for credit unions in Illinois and provides its members with compliance and other pertinent operating information, legislative advocacy, and educational development opportunities. There are more than 280 credit unions in Illinois that hold $36 billion in assets and serve 3 million members.
